No new sports at Beijing 2022 Winter Olympics

Samaranch also seems to rule out there being any new sports on the Beijing 2022 programme. 

"Beijing has not asked for any new sport on the programme," he says. "We are happy with that."

New events will be proposed at the IOC Executive Board meeting in July.

IOC Sports Director Kit McConnell had also said earlier this week how it would be hard to add new Winter Olympic sports.

Ice climbing, ski mountaineering and bandy are among those interested.
